Fix: D3DCompiler_47.dll mangler

‘D3DCompiler_47.dll’ er en delt fil som muliggjør kjøring av mange spill og kreves av mange applikasjoner i deres virksomhet. Feilen "D3DCompiler_47.dll mangler" er veldig vanlig når du starter spill, applikasjoner eller kjører et program for et bestemt formål.

Løsningene som er involvert for å løse denne feilen er veldig enkle og krever at du enten laster ned DLL enten direkte eller gjennom Windows-oppdateringen. Vi vil gå gjennom dem en etter en, og begynne med at den enkleste er den første.

Løsning 1: Registrer D3DCompiler_47.dll på nytt

Hvis du bruker et program som krever DLL under diskusjon, bør det automatisk registrere filen for deg. Hvis filen ikke er til stede, bør den kunne installere den. Hvis applikasjonen ikke har disse funksjonene, vil vi prøve å registrere filen manuelt.

  1. Trykk Windows + R, skriv “ledeteksten”I dialogboksen, høyreklikker du den og velger“Kjør som administrator”.
  2. Når du er i forhøyet ledetekst, skriver du inn følgende kommandoer:
regsvr32 / u D3DCompiler_47.dllregsvr32 / i D3DCompiler_47.dll

Den første kommandoen vil avregistrere filen, og den andre kommandoen vil registrere den. Vær oppmerksom på at denne metoden bare vil fungere hvis du allerede har DLL til stede i den nødvendige katalogen. Hvis du ikke gjør det, vil disse kommandoene kaste et unntak. I så fall går du videre til den andre løsningen.

Løsning 2: Laste ned DLL

Det er to måter du kan installere den nødvendige DLL-en på systemet ditt. Enten kan du gjøre dette manuelt ved hjelp av denne løsningen eller automatisk ved å bruke den tredje. Begge løsningene fungerer, men du må selv søke på denne.

  1. Last ned DLL fra internett til datamaskinen din. Det er verdt å merke seg at det er mange ondsinnede nettsteder der ute som lurer brukerne til å laste ned et virus i stedet for den autentiske filen. Vær forsiktig og bruk bare pålitelige nettsteder.
  2. Etter at du har lastet ned filen, må du sjekke arkitekturen til systemet ditt. 32-biters og 64-biters arkitekturer, begge har forskjellige filsteder der du må lime inn DLL-filen. Trykk Windows + S, skriv “systeminformasjon”I dialogboksen og åpne innstillingene.

  1. Se etter verdien av systemtype. Til 32-bit systemtype, bør du lime inn D3DCompiler_47.dll-filen du har lastet ned til mappen "C: \ Windows \ system32”. Noen brukere kan ha "C: \ WINDOWS \ system32".

For en 64-bit datamaskin, bør du kopiere D3DCompiler_47.dll (32-bit) til mappen “C: \ Windows \ SYSWOW64", Og lim deretter inn D3DCompiler_47.dll (64-bit) i mappen"C: \ Windows \ System32”.

  1. Når du har limt inn DLL, utfør den første løsningen og registrer DLL deretter. Start datamaskinen på nytt og se om applikasjonen fungerer.

Løsning 3: Installere katalogoppdatering KB4019990

Som vi diskuterte ovenfor, frigjør Microsoft hyppige oppdateringer som er målrettet mot forskjellige problemer, eller oppdaterer eller legger til moduler til eksisterende komponenter. Feilen “D3DCompiler_47.dll mangler” ble lagt merke til av Microsoft, og den ga ut en offisiell oppdatering for å løse problemet.

  1. Gå over til Microsofts offisielle nettsted og last ned oppdateringen
  2. Installere oppdateringen på datamaskinen din og start systemet på nytt helt. Sjekk nå om problemet ble løst.

Du bør også sørge for at du kjører den nyeste versjonen av Windows. Trykk på Windows + S, skriv "oppdater" og åpne systeminnstillingene. Se etter oppdateringer og hvis det er noen, installer dem.

Merk: Du bør også sørge for at du har den nyeste versjonen av Microsoft .NET framework.

Løsning 4: Installere Microsoft DirectX

Modulen “D3DCompiler_47.dll” er kjent for å være relatert til DirectX. DirectX er en samling av API-er ment for håndtering av oppgaver knyttet til multimedia, spesielt spill. Hvis du ikke allerede har modulen installert, bør du legge den til systemet ditt så snart som mulig og se om dette gjør susen.

  1. Naviger til det offisielle Microsoft-nettstedet og nedlasting filapplikasjonspakken på datamaskinen din.

  1. Når du har lastet ned installere pakken og start datamaskinen på nytt.
  2. Sjekk nå om problemet fortsatt vedvarer. Hvis den gjør det, må du laste ned DLL manuelt og plassere den i katalogene som vist i Løsning 2. Ikke glem å registrere DLL på datamaskinen som vist i Løsning 1.

Hvis du fremdeles står overfor feilmeldingen, må du sørge for at du har utført alle trinnene og bruker en administratorkonto.